I'm new with T-Mobile and every time I receive a voicemail, I also receive a text message telling me that I have a voicemail. This is really annoying. Is there anyway to turn off this feature so that I don't get a text message whenever I receive a voicemail? I just want my phone to alert me, not alert me AND receive a text message.

This is a service provider setting and not a phone setting (but maybe you already figured that out). I think you could just call customer service and have the turn off sms notification. On vodafone you can log in to their web site and do it yourself, but I have no idea if T-mobile offers the same.
